What is an assistant oil rig?

Assistant Oil Rig jobs involve supporting the daily operations on an oil rig, providing assistance to senior crew members, ensuring safety protocols are followed, and helping maintain equipment. These roles are essential for the smooth running of drilling and extraction processes, as assistants often handle tasks such as transporting tools, cleaning work areas, and monitoring machinery. The position typically requires physical stamina, attention to detail, and the ability to work in challenging, sometimes hazardous, offshore environments. Assistant Oil Rig workers often work long shifts and may live on the rig for extended periods. Entry-level positions may not require extensive experience, but some technical or mechanical skills are beneficial.

What is the difference between Assistant Oil Rig vs Roustabout?

AspectAssistant Oil RigRoustabout
CredentialsHigh school diploma, safety certificationsHigh school diploma, safety certifications
Work EnvironmentOffshore oil rigs, physically demandingOffshore oil rigs, physically demanding
Job ResponsibilitiesAssisting with equipment, safety checksMaintenance, cleaning, equipment handling
Industry UsageCommon entry-level role in oil extractionEntry-level position, often overlapping with assistant roles

Both Assistant Oil Rigs and Roustabouts work in offshore environments, performing physically demanding tasks. While assistants often support technical operations and safety procedures, roustabouts focus on maintenance and general labor. The roles are similar in credentials and work environment, with slight differences in specific duties.

How do I get a job on an assistant oil rig with no experience?

To become an assistant on an oil rig with no experience, start by obtaining relevant certifications such as Basic Offshore Safety Induction and Emergency Training (BOSIET) and gaining basic safety knowledge. Entry-level positions often require physical fitness and a willingness to learn, and applying through offshore staffing agencies or directly to oil companies can improve your chances. Gaining related skills in safety procedures, teamwork, and physical endurance can also help you qualify for these roles.

Job description

Rig Hand

As a Rig Hand in the Upstream Oil and Gas industry, you will be an essential part of our drilling operations team, responsible for various tasks that contribute to the safe and efficient drilling of wells. Your work will involve manual labor, equipment operation, and maintenance duties that help us achieve successful drilling outcomes while adhering to industry standards and safety protocols. Join our team as a Rig Hand and contribute to the success of our Upstream Oil and Gas operations while enjoying a comprehensive range of benefits designed to support your personal and professional journey. Assist in the setup, operation, and maintenance of drilling rigs and equipment. Handle manual labor tasks, including lifting, carrying, and moving heavy equipment and materials. Assist with the assembly and disassembly of drilling tools and components. Support drilling operations by operating machinery, such as forklifts and cranes. Perform routine maintenance and repairs on rig equipment and machinery. Ensure compliance with safety regulations, company policies, and industry best practices. Collaborate with other team members to achieve drilling goals.

Requirements High school diploma or equivalent; technical training in oil and gas operations is a plus. Prior experience as a Rig Hand or in a similar role in the oil and gas industry is beneficial. Physical fitness and ability to perform manual labor tasks in various weather conditions. Basic understanding of drilling rig components and equipment. Effective teamwork skills and communication for coordination with colleagues. Willingness to learn and adapt to changing work environments and tasks. Knowledge of safety procedures and protocols in industrial operations. Prior experience in upstream oil and gas facilities is advantageous.
